LES ALLEES JEAN-JAURES
Read moreAs early as 1743, the artery, which leaves the fountain of the Fountain to end the railway line, fell into désuétude. The avenue Jean-Jaurès was the ideal place for a walk. It's the ideal place for a walk. Launched in 2004, its redevelopment advances by segment and involves the projects of architect Designer Designer. After long work, which is very binding on the merchants and neighbours, a first tranche was opened in October 2010. According to a global plan to rédistribution traffic routes, the decrease in motor traffic with the adoption of semi-communal transit opens new spaces to passers-by. Bicycle paths, green spaces and pedestrian areas are favoured. In the central part, the parking lot is now underground and paid. Kiosks, benches and water jets give a very southern side of the Ramblas, while planted plants will not have to grow too much at the risk of breaking the perpective. Ancient nettle has been preserved and already, we see the great ambition of the future Champs-Elysées nimois: bring the people back to this historic axis.

THE CHURCH OF OUR LADY OF THE LAKE
Read moreAfter suffering from years and conflicts, the church's beautiful Baroque façade was restored in 1984, revealing its beauty to visitors. Inside, one can observe the presence of pieces inscribed as Historic Furniture such as the 19th century baptismal font and the great organ built in 1856 by Aristide Cavaillé-Colls. Surprisingly, the church's bell tower rests on a former watchtower, giving it a rarely seen silhouette.

THIRD CITY HALL DOOR
Read moreIt was in December 1816 that the third town hall settled at that location, at the time it housed the responsible of the commune but also the prison. During the next century, the building will decay and become unhealthy. At the end of 1919, the town hall moved and took its quarters of General-de-Gaulle, leaving for the building only its door.

PLACE CARNOT
Read moreAlso marketplace, the Place Carnot is the gathering place of the Marseillanais. A beating heart of the village, it was covered in 1310 by a wooden building and replaced in 1808 by a frame bordered in Venetian with arches built in black basaltic stones of Agde.
The monument as we know was completed in 1984.

BEZIER GARDENS
Read moreIn the image of the poets'plateau, rich in the sculptures of Injalbert, some green spaces in Béziers offer charming walks. Thus, the garden of Villa Antonine, Place Injalbert, summer residence of the sculptor, has several statues of his former owner.
The same is true of the old cemetery, where the large families of the last century decorate their last century. A charming stroll under the cypress trees in the midst of works by Magrou, Louis-Paul Villeneuve, Injalbert… Completely different ambiance in the garden of Plantade. Located on the river Orb, it contains the mill of Bagnols. A beautiful original building, it was developed by the biterrois engineer Jean-Marie Cordier in the th century to allow the river water to climb to the city. Finally, the Jardin des Bishops - see "Saint Nazaire Cathedral" - offers a superb view of the Orb valley.
